  1. Child Safety Locks:
    Child safety locks are mechanisms designed to prevent children from accidentally activating the oven. These locks disrupt electronic controls or restrict access to cooking functions, helping to ensure a safe cooking environment. According to the American Academy of Pediatrics, around 100,000 children are treated for burns each year in the U.S., with many injuries occurring in the kitchen. Hence, including this feature can significantly enhance kitchen safety.

  2. Automatic Shut-off:
    Automatic shut-off features turn off the oven after a specified period or if unattended. This prevents overheating and potential fire hazards by ensuring that the oven does not remain operational indefinitely. A study from the National Fire Protection Association shows that cooking equipment was involved in 49% of home fires, highlighting the importance of such safety measures.

  3. Overheat Protection:
    Overheat protection monitors the oven’s internal temperature and shuts it down if it exceeds safety limits. This feature helps avert fire hazards and protects both the appliance and kitchen surroundings. The U.S. Consumer Product Safety Commission emphasizes the critical role of temperature control in preventing domestic fires.

  4. Safety Sensors:
    Safety sensors detect issues like gas leaks or flames and respond accordingly, either by shutting off the gas supply or sounding an alarm. These sensors are vital in gas ovens, where the risk of explosion or poisoning is a concern. Current advancements in technology have led to more reliable sensor systems, enhancing user safety significantly.

  5. Cooling Vents:
    Cooling vents allow air to circulate around the oven, preventing overheating during and after use. This feature not only protects the user from burns but also helps prolong the oven’s lifespan. The absence of adequate cooling mechanisms can lead to damaged components, underscoring the need for this attribute.

  6. Tempered Glass Doors:
    Tempered glass doors offer visual access while maintaining safety. This special glass is engineered to withstand higher temperatures without shattering, which helps to prevent burns and injuries. According to the Appliance Standards Awareness Project, tempered glass doors are considered a best practice feature in quality ovens.

  7. Control Lockout:
    Control lockout prevents unintended changes to cooking settings. Once meals are programmed, this feature secures the controls to avoid accidental adjustments. This is particularly beneficial for busy kitchens where numerous activities happen simultaneously, reducing the risk of culinary mishaps.

  8. Non-slip Feet:
    Non-slip feet provide stability to the oven, preventing it from sliding or tipping over during use. This feature is especially important for freestanding ovens or those placed on uneven surfaces. A stable appliance reduces the risk of accidents, adding another layer of safety in the kitchen.

  1. Regular Cleaning:
    Regular cleaning involves wiping down the oven interior and exterior to remove spills and food residue. This practice prevents the buildup of grime and reduces odors. Many manufacturers recommend a thorough cleaning every few months. For example, using a simple mixture of baking soda and water can effectively tackle stains without harming the oven’s surfaces. A clean oven also promotes even heating and reduces the risk of smoke during cooking.

  2. Checking Door Seals:
    Checking door seals is crucial for maintaining energy efficiency and heat retention. Door seals may wear out over time, leading to temperature fluctuations and increased energy consumption. Visual inspection can identify cracks or gaps in the seal. According to the U.S. Department of Energy, an oven can lose heat through a damaged seal, which can increase cooking times and energy use. Replacing worn seals can enhance performance and save energy.

  3. Calibrating Temperature Settings:
    Calibrating temperature settings ensures that the oven heats to the correct temperature. Over time, ovens can lose accuracy. You can test temperature accuracy using an oven thermometer. If discrepancies exist, consult the user manual for calibration instructions or seek professional help. According to a study by the American Society for Testing and Materials, improperly calibrated ovens can lead to uneven baking results.

  4. Ensuring Proper Ventilation:
    Ensuring proper ventilation is important for preventing overheating. Ovens require good airflow to operate efficiently. Keep the oven’s vents clear of obstructions and allow for heat dissipation. Poor ventilation can lead to overheating and potential damage. The National Fire Protection Association highlights the importance of ventilation in preventing hazards and maintaining efficiency. Additionally, adequate ventilation helps reduce cooking odors in the kitchen.

How Should You Troubleshoot Common Oven Issues?

To troubleshoot common oven issues, start by identifying the specific problem. Common problems include the oven not heating, uneven cooking, and the door not closing properly. Up to 30% of users report experiencing these issues, according to consumer feedback surveys.

For an oven that does not heat, check the power supply first. Ensure the oven is plugged in and that the circuit breaker has not tripped. If the oven uses gas, verify that the gas supply is on. Inspect the heating elements; if they are damaged or burnt out, they will need replacement. An example includes an electric oven where the bottom element fails, leading to raw food at the bottom while the top cooks faster.

If the oven cooks unevenly, examine the temperature settings. Using an oven thermometer can help determine if the oven’s thermostat is accurate. In many cases, an oven’s internal temperature can vary by as much as 50 degrees Fahrenheit from the set temperature. This discrepancy may result from a faulty thermostat or uneven heat distribution. For instance, a user baking cookies may find that some burn while others remain uncooked.

A door that does not close properly can affect cooking performance. Check for obstructions in the door’s path or damaged door gaskets that prevent a proper seal. A door that does not close can lead to heat loss, affecting cooking times. Real-world instances include users noticing longer baking times due to frequent door openings during cooking.

External factors, such as the type of cuisine prepared, can also influence oven performance. For example, baking bread may require more precise temperatures compared to roasting vegetables. Additionally, variations in oven usage frequency can lead to wear over time, impacting efficiency.

Be aware that not all problems can be fixed without professional help. Some issues may indicate larger concerns related to wiring or gas lines. Regular maintenance can prevent some common issues. Always consider contacting a qualified technician for complex repairs.
